Performance et éco-conception : automatisez l’optimisation de vos images avec le package Image Optimizer – CODE|DESIGN•fr

Performance et éco-conception : Automatisez l’optimisation de vos images avec le package Image Optimizer

Entre les exigences de Google pour le PageSpeed et l’urgence de la sobriété numérique, l’optimisation des images est devenue incontournable. Le package PHP uxcode-fr/image-optimizer offre une solution pour industrialiser cette démarche.

Le poids des images : un enjeu de performance et d’écologie

D’après le HTTP Archive, les images constituent souvent plus de 50 % du poids total d’une page web, et ce poids a augmenté de 6,2 % au cours des trois dernières années. Un site lourd entraîne un PageSpeed médiocre, un taux de rebond accru et une consommation énergétique superflue. Dans une logique de sobriété numérique, chaque kilo-octet économisé allège la charge sur les serveurs et les réseaux, tout en prolongeant la durée de vie des appareils des utilisateurs.

La solution : uxcode-fr/image-optimizer

Pour pallier ces défis sans alourdir le travail des développeurs, le package PHP uxcode-fr/image-optimizer propose un workflow automatisé qui convertit chaque image en formats optimisés. Ce package permet d’optimiser automatiquement les fichiers JPEG et PNG en utilisant PHP et ImageMagick.

Les points forts du package :

  • Transparence : Intégration fluide via Composer dans divers projets PHP (Laravel, Symfony, WordPress, Prestashop, etc.).
  • Configurable : Export vers JPG, WEBP, AVIF, gestion des images responsives, redimensionnement selon les maquettes, etc.
  • Qualité préservée : Réduction de poids significative sans perte visuelle perceptible, avec plus de 95 % du poids supprimé.

Mettre en place un workflow efficace

L’optimisation doit être intégrée dans un workflow automatisé pour être réellement efficace :

  1. Le développeur place les photos HD dans un dossier (ex : /ressources/images/).
  2. Des règles peuvent être définies par sous-dossier (par exemple, /avatar pour 128px, /article pour 580px et 960px).
  3. Lors du build, les images sont générées dans le dossier /public/img, configurable selon les besoins.

Pourquoi franchir le pas maintenant ?

Avec l’évolution des algorithmes de recherche qui favorisent l’expérience utilisateur et une sensibilisation croissante à l’éco-conception web, l’adoption d’outils comme image-optimizer représente un avantage compétitif. Ce package allie technique, SEO et éthique numérique.

Source : HTTP Archive

Source
Partager ici :
Leave a Comment

Comments

No comments yet. Why don’t you start the discussion?

Laisser un commentaire